SAG Awards Sets Date and Deadlines For Next Year’s 25th Anniversary Show

Just when you thought you wouldn’t read the words “awards season” for a while, the SAG Awards has a date for its 25th anniverary ceremony next year. The trophy show’s executive producer Kathy Connell said today that the actors’ hardware will be doled out Sunday, January 27. TBS and TNT will air it live on both coasts starting at 5 PM PT

Here are the key dates and deadline for the silver anniversary Screen Actors Guild Awards:

Monday, April 16
Deadline for Selected Members to Opt-in to Serve on Nominating Committees

Monday, July 9
Rules and Regulations Announced

Monday, July 30
Submissions Open at sagawards.org/submissions

Monday, October 1
Period to Request Paper Final Ballots in Lieu of Online Voting Begins
Media Nominations and Ceremony Credential Applications Open

Monday, October 22
Submissions Close at 5 p.m. PT at sagawards.org/submissions

Monday, October 29
Media Nominations and Ceremony Credential Applications Close

Monday, November 5
Publicists Nominations Credentials Applications Open

Thursday, November 15
Nominations Balloting Opens

Friday, November 30
Publicists Nominations Credentials Applications Close

Monday, December 3
Deadline for Paying November 2018 Dues and/or Changing Address with SAG-AFTRA to be Eligible for Final Balloting

Friday, December 7
Records Pulled for Final Balloting

Sunday, December 9
Nominations Balloting Closes at 5 p.m. PT

Wednesday, December 12
Nominations Announced

Thursday, December 13
Publicists Ceremony Credentials Applications Open

Tuesday, December 18
Final Voting Opens

Tuesday-Wednesday, January 8-9
Credentialing Pre-Photo for Publicists

Friday, January 11
Final Day to Request Paper Final Ballots in Lieu of Online Voting

Monday, January 14
Publicists Ceremony Credentials Applications Close at 5 p.m. PT

Friday, January 25
Final Votes Must be Cast Online or Ballots Received by the Elections Firm by 12 noon PT

Sunday, January 27
25th Annual Screen Actors Guild Awards
